Disadvantaged Areas Scheme Payments

Dáil Éireann Debate, Thursday - 13 June 2013

Thursday, 13 June 2013

Ceisteanna (171)

Éamon Ó Cuív

Ceist:

171. Deputy Éamon Ó Cuív asked the Minister for Agriculture, Food and the Marine the reason payment under the disadvantaged areas payments scheme for 2012 has not issued to persons (details supplied) in County Galway; if the horses and donkeys owned by these persons were included in the stocking density assessment;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[28410/13]

Amharc ar fhreagra

Freagraí scríofa

Under the 2012 Disadvantaged Areas Scheme, the holdings of eligible applicants were required to have met a minimum stocking density of 0.15 livestock units for a retention period of six consecutive months, in addition to maintaining an annual average of 0.15 livestock units calculated over the twelve months of the scheme year. While initially the holding concerned could not be confirmed as having satisfied these requirements, following direct contact with the person named, it is understood that there are also donkeys on the holding for which passports are to be submitted. On receipt, the matter can be further progressed.
